Minutes — Management Meeting, Harrowgate Office

Present: Pell, Yarrow, Castellan. Main item was the Ironquay policy renewal. Premiums are up roughly 12%, which nobody loved, but Yarrow negotiated broader flood cover at no extra cost, so we'll take it. Agreed to sign before the 1st and review alternative carriers next year. Pell to brief site supervisors. For the board, the confidential note on forward plans is set out below.

management briefing: Headcount on the Belix team goes from 60 to 93 by the end of November. Gross margin on Belix came in at 23 percent against a plan of 47 percent.

**Ticket FAN-2281: Intermittent connection failures in fan-out workers**

The Pushlark notification fan-out service is dropping connections under backpressure: when the delivery queue exceeds ~50k messages, workers open extra database connections and exhaust the pool, causing cascading timeouts. Please reproduce this in the staging environment before attempting a fix, and note that pool limits are set per-worker, not globally. For staging reproduction, configure your worker with the connection string below.

database URL for hahap-yajeg: mysql://goriel_svc:2zNcXhq@db-68a8.zemvardyn.internal:5432/ulaion

Online migrations are now the default; the old lock-and-rewrite mode is gone. Every DDL change runs through the Fennick shadow-table pipeline: expand, dual-write, verify, contract. Verification sampling went from 1% to 10% of rows, and the contract phase now waits for two clean verification passes before dropping anything. Rollback snapshots are retained for seven days instead of one. New contractors: don't hand-roll migration scripts; use the generator. Fresh checkouts of the migrator ship with the following defaults.

service settings:
ralael:
  pin: 7453
  tenant: zorath
  seal: seal_087806e4
  metrics_host: metrics.ralael.paliqworks.example
  standby_team: fraath
  escalation: praok-istiel
  nonce: 10e083

**Day 1 checklist — Item 7: Server room access.** If your role requires after-hours entry to the Penderly Wing server room, complete the induction video first, then sign the access register at the facilities desk. Entry outside 18:00–07:00 is logged automatically. Once your induction is confirmed, use the keypad code shown below.

turnstile pass: bdg-AFO-1